Technical field of the invention

Technical field of this invention is related to the air disinfection devices using plasma capacitor. Background of the invention

Air disinfection from unpleasant scents is a problem for which many devices have been designed. However, in vast areas, the available devices have little impact. In this section, we will elaborate on two methods to deal with the existing problem:

Ultra-violet ray

One of the most usual ways of weather disinfection is using ultra violet rays which act like a powerful weapon against eradication of the diseases. For the first time, in 1909, this ray was used to disinfect water (AWWA, 1971) and in 1930 the first ultra-violet system for weather disinfection was invented and manufactured (Sharp, 1940). In this method, the whole weather existing in the atmosphere passes from the ultra violet lamps and the bacterial density available in the atmosphere dramatically decreases. As a result, the spread of diseases or infections that are transmitted through breathing is prevented (Kowalski and et al, 2003).

Ozone

The other typical method for water or weather disinfection is using Ozone. Ozone or allotropic is an unstable gas which is widely used for disinfection and oxidation. Ozone is oxidizing protoplasm which affects the Sulfhydryl group (-SH) from the amino acid available in the bacteria proteins and causes disorder in the cell enzyme activities. Ozone gas deteriorates mould, bacteria, and viruses (Rahimi and coworkers, 1383).

Summary of the invention

Oxygen is a divalent and sustainable molecule which is durable by itself. However, if any energy is exerted on it, it breaks during the natural process of energy release and changes into an ozone trivalent molecule (O3 ) (to further clarify the issue, if energy is exerted on three O2 molecules, it changes into two O3 molecules). During a process, toxic ozone gas molecule (O3) immediately breaks and changes into oxygen atom or active oxygen (Oi) and oxygen molecule (O2). Oxygen atom or active oxygen created in this process shows reaction with the pollutants as well as the micro-organisms available in the environment and oxidizes it after bond making.

In this invention, plasma capacitors are utilized as a series to produce electromagnetic flux. High voltage electricity, 600 V, is fed into the probe of capacitors by inductive, capacitive circuits and produces electromagnetic arches. The air available in the environment is blown into the capacitors canal by the air pump and the oxygen available in the air changes into the active oxygen after exiting from this flux. The magnetic field created by these circuits produces plasma environment or oxygen with negative load. This oxygen is active until it loses the negative load and combines with other elements and oxidizes them. Since all of the microbes and elements harmful for breathing and health are micro organism, they are oxidized and deteriorated by this gas.
